Gujarat State Petronet Limited (GSPL) specializes in the conveyance of natural gas through its expansive pipeline system across India. Operating on an open access model, the company efficiently links gas supply points to various consumer hubs. GSPL is also instrumental in developing essential energy infrastructure, connecting natural gas sources, including Liquefied Natural Gas (LNG) terminals, to a diverse range of markets within Gujarat. By March 31, 2021, its gas pipeline infrastructure spanned approximately 2,694 kilometers. The company delivers an average of 35 million standard cubic meters per day (MMSCMD) of natural gas to a broad client base, encompassing refineries, steel mills, fertilizer and petrochemical plants, power generation facilities, glass manufacturers, other industrial sectors, as well as textile, chemical, and city gas distribution firms. In addition to its core operations, GSPL contributes to renewable energy by generating and supplying electricity from windmills. The company was founded in 1998 and maintains its principal office in Gandhinagar, India.
